Planning The property currently falls within class D1 non-residential institutions. The use class includes crèche, day nursery, school, college, place of education, day centre, clinic/health centre, dental surgery, consulting room, art gallery, museum, public library, reading room, church/mosque/temple/shrine or other places of worship, civic community hall, exhibition hall, conference or training centre.
The site may have potential for change of use or development for residential purposes but no formal approach has been made to the planning authority with regards to any change of use.
